The School of Engineering at the University of Missouri - Saint Louis (UMSL), invites applications for an Engineering Laboratory Manager. The Engineering lab manager supports teaching and research laboratories across Civil, Electrical, and Mechanical Engineering programs, and the Design Studio. This position is responsible for daily lab operations, equipment maintenance, safety compliance, and technical support for faculty and students. This position supports the school's emphasis on experiential learning and skilled industry-ready engineering workforce. It contributes to ABET accreditation by ensuring laboratories meet criteria related to safety, equipment modernization, continuous improvement, and the facilitation of student learning outcomes. The role includes maintaining existing facilities, assisting in the development of new laboratory capabilities, class projects, design competitions, senior design projects, and ensuring a safe, efficient, and well-organized laboratory environment.
The successful candidate will work closely with faculty, students, industry partners, Environmental Health & Safety (EHS), IT, and Facilities to support instructional and research activities while maintaining laboratory infrastructure and equipment. This position reports to the Founding Director of the School of Engineering.

About the School
School of Engineering at the University of Missouri-St. Louis (UMSL) provides rigorous, relevant and affordable engineering education to a talented population of students to address the need for skilled engineering workforce in the region, state and beyond. The UMSL School of Engineering will house degree programs in mechanical, electrical and civil engineering. Additional bachelor's degrees, as well as graduate degrees, will be added as the school grows. The school is committed to accessibility and flexibility ensuring that students can pursue their educational goals in a manner that meet their needs. Faculty will conduct scholarships to expand the bounds of engineering knowledge. This facility is being funded by a $15-million grant from the State of Missouri and is expected to be completed in Fall 2026. The school admitted its first cohort of traditional undergraduate students in Fall 2025.
About UMSL
Established in 1963 and having just celebrated its 60th anniversary, the University of Missouri-St. Louis is the region's premier public university in eastern Missouri and comes with a storied history. UMSL is a metropolitan, public research and teaching institution consistently recognized for its strong academic programs across disciplines and is considered a primary driver of the St. Louis economy. Supported by nearly 700 faculty across nine schools and colleges, UMSL offers an array of degree options including doctoral and graduate degree programs, numerous bachelor and certificate programs, and is home to the only professional optometry school in Missouri.
With an ambitious goal to become the nation's premier metropolitan public research university, UMSL is a Tier 1 public research institution that prides itself on creating greater access to higher education and is an institution on the move. In three years, the university has risen 69 spots in the U.S. News & World Report rankings and now is now ranked No. 107 among all public universities in the nation. UMSL scored even higher on the 2023 list of "Top Performers on Social Mobility" and ranks No. 1 in Missouri and No. 75 nationally, an improvement of 25 places from last year's rankings.
UMSL is also proud to be ranked for the first time by U.S. News among the nation's Best Colleges for Veterans.
